What is a Landlord Gas Safety Certificate?
A Landlord Gas Safety Certificate, also known as a CP12, is a legal document that proves all gas appliances, fittings, chimneys, and flues in your property have been inspected by a Gas Safe registered engineer. This certificate confirms that everything is working safely and efficiently, giving both you and your tenants peace of mind.
It’s important to note that the certificate is only valid for 12 months. Landlords are legally required to renew it annually and provide tenants with a copy within 28 days of the inspection.
Why is it So Important?
1. Legal Compliance
Landlords are legally obligated under the Gas Safety (Installation and Use) Regulations 1998 to maintain gas appliances in their properties and arrange for annual safety checks. Failure to do so could result in hefty fines or even imprisonment. Having a current Gas Safety Certificate ensures you’re on the right side of the law.
2. Protecting Your Tenants
Tenant safety should always be the top priority. Faulty gas appliances can cause serious issues such as carbon monoxide poisoning, gas leaks, or even fires. Regular checks carried out by a qualified engineer reduce these risks and ensure tenants are living in a safe environment.
3. Avoiding Costly Repairs
Annual checks can also highlight minor issues before they turn into major breakdowns. This proactive approach can save you money in the long run by avoiding emergency callouts and expensive repairs.
4. Enhancing Your Property’s Reputation
Landlords with a strong track record of safety and compliance are more attractive to tenants. Having up-to-date certificates demonstrates professionalism and care, making your property easier to let and keeping tenants happy for longer.
